Description

For sale by Public Auction at 2.00 pm on 25th September 2025 at the Lion Quays Hotel, Weston Rhyn, Oswestry, SY11 3EN.

A traditional two reception room / three bedroom semi-detached house occupying a slightly elevated corner plot on the fringe of the Moss Valley approximately three miles from Wrexham with recently re-slated roof, double glazing, gas central heating, garage, secondary parking space, outbuilding and gardens. Further refurbishment required. EPC Rating - 66|D.

Location

The property occupies a slightly elevated corner plot at the junction of Francis and Bryn Roads. The village of Moss is approximately three miles from Wrexham and only two from the nearest access-point onto the A483 at Sainsbury's roundabout. It is nearby to the Moss Valley Country Park and Golf Course and is also close to the village boundary with Pentre Broughton, where there is a Primary School, Pub, Post Office/Convenience Store and Takeaway.

*Guide Price: An indication of a seller's minimum expectation at auction and given as a “Guide Price” or a range of “Guide Prices”. This is not necessarily the figure a property will sell for and is subject to change prior to the auction.

Reserve Price: Each auction property will be subject to a “Reserve Price” below which the property cannot be sold at auction. Normally the “Reserve Price” will be set within the range of “Guide Prices” or no more than 10% above a single “Guide Price.”
